Welcome Quinn to the pack!

Quinn and her owner Brooke just completed my E-Collar Basics Course!! 🥳 I really enjoyed working with these 2.
When I first met them, I could tell right away what the main issue was - Quinn was a sensitive & insecure dog that needed leadership. Brooke brought Quinn home as a puppy soon after her previous dog tragically died at a young age. She was heartbroken and thought getting a new dog would mend her broken heart (of course it did because puppies are good at that). I explained to Brooke that because she was not in the best headspace when she brought Quinn home, she was not able to provide leadership and instead, allowed Quinn to take over the leadership role. This is where a lot of bad behaviours stem from. Quinn was an insecure dog being forced into the leadership position where she didn’t belong. Behaviours like; reacting to people coming over & “stalking them”, blowing up at the window in the car and biting the seatbelt, barking at dogs & overall anxiety/ stress (from both dog and human).

I kid you not, as SOON as I showed Brooke how to be a more confident leader, Quinn’s anxiety and reactivity just melted away. Her last test was tackling the waterfront and she passed with flying colours 🤩. I might see these 2 back for off leash training in the future but for now, enjoy your new life together!!!

Say hello to the newest private session dog, Otto!

This golden boy is only 9 months old and he is nearing the end of his advanced e-collar program. This program takes 2.5-3 months to complete so it’s a big commitment but the results are so worth it!!! Otto was a wild child during session 1, he pulled like a freight train, jumped on everyone and could not sit still. His family lives on a quiet road with very little distractions so every time he came to my neighbourhood (which is fairly quiet), he struggled with maintaining focus. Otto is a very excitable dog and I warned his owner to watch for any moments of over excitement because it can often be mistaken for being happy-go-lucky. Happy-go-lucky energy and over-excited energy are very different and you need to be able to tell them apart so you can nurture the right state of mind.

Otto was definitely a handful a couple months ago but he has come sooo far and I’m really glad his owners decided to do my program 😄 keep up the good work guys! (Swipes for cuteness).

Official welcome to Lily the frenchie!

Lily’s owner originally reached out to me for help with house breaking/ potty accidents and general obedience, but we quickly realized things were a lot more serious than that. Lily is a sensitive and fearful dog and because of this, she has a really hard time with strange people or strange dogs in her intimate space. It takes her a while to warm up to someone organically and because of this, if someone tries to pet her or get in her intimate space before she is ready, she is lunging and showing aggression. Lily does not want to be acting this way, she simply doesn’t know how else to express herself so human beings understand. I suspect she used to try more subtle body language cues when she was feeling uncomfortable (whale eyes, lip licking, turning away, cowering dog etc) and if the human invading her space didn’t read those signs correctly, she felt misunderstood and ignored. When dogs like this have their boundaries pushed one too many times, they often up the ante to make sure it doesn’t happen anymore (cue the lunging). When Lily first met me, she lunged at me twice and then when her owner left, she went into total flight mode. This told me right away she is fearful & doesn’t want a fight, she just wants to feel safe.

Over the last 3 weeks I have worked extensively with Lily’s ability to tolerate more discomfort while also showing her she doesn’t have to protect her space anymore, I will do that FOR her. She’s gotten tons of exposure out in the crazy busy world and has met lots of new people. I’m happy to report we have not had any aggression attempts since drop off day which tells me there is a lot of hope for her family to be successful!

Now the real success will come when I work with Lily’s family and especially with her mom as she used to be very obsessive and possessive around her. We will need to establish very clear boundaries with her while also teaching the family how to advocate for her and have new rules for people that come into her life.
